The Vienna Metro area offers convenient access to I-66, Route 123, Route 50, I-495, and the Dulles Toll Road. Residents can easily commute throughout Northern Virginia while remaining close to Tysons, Arlington, Reston, McLean, and Washington, DC.
The area is located near shopping centers, grocery stores, restaurants, coffee shops, parks, fitness centers, and recreation facilities throughout Vienna and Fairfax County. Residents also enjoy nearby trails, community events, and access to the Washington & Old Dominion Trail.
Popular nearby attractions include Nottoway Park, Meadowlark Botanical Gardens, Tysons Corner Center, Wolf Trap National Park for the Performing Arts, and downtown Vienna.
